#251705 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#251705 is composed of 14.5% red, 9% green and 2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 37.8% magenta, 86.5% yellow and 85.5% black. It has a hue angle of 33.8 degrees, a saturation of 76.2% and a lightness of 8.2%. #251705 color hex could be obtained by blending #4a2e0a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330000.

#251705 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#251705 has RGB values of R:37, G:23, B:5 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.38, Y:0.86, K:0.85. Its decimal value is 2430725.

Shades and Tints of #251705
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020200 is the darkest color, while #fdf7f0 is the lightest one.
